annotate src/zlib-1.2.7/amiga/Makefile.sas @ 169:223a55898ab9 tip default

Add null config files
author Chris Cannam <cannam@all-day-breakfast.com>
date Mon, 02 Mar 2020 14:03:47 +0000
parents 8a15ff55d9af
children
rev   line source
cannam@89 1 # SMakefile for zlib
cannam@89 2 # Modified from the standard UNIX Makefile Copyright Jean-loup Gailly
cannam@89 3 # Osma Ahvenlampi <Osma.Ahvenlampi@hut.fi>
cannam@89 4 # Amiga, SAS/C 6.56 & Smake
cannam@89 5
cannam@89 6 CC=sc
cannam@89 7 CFLAGS=OPT
cannam@89 8 #CFLAGS=OPT CPU=68030
cannam@89 9 #CFLAGS=DEBUG=LINE
cannam@89 10 LDFLAGS=LIB z.lib
cannam@89 11
cannam@89 12 SCOPTIONS=OPTSCHED OPTINLINE OPTALIAS OPTTIME OPTINLOCAL STRMERGE \
cannam@89 13 NOICONS PARMS=BOTH NOSTACKCHECK UTILLIB NOVERSION ERRORREXX \
cannam@89 14 DEF=POSTINC
cannam@89 15
cannam@89 16 OBJS = adler32.o compress.o crc32.o gzclose.o gzlib.o gzread.o gzwrite.o \
cannam@89 17 uncompr.o deflate.o trees.o zutil.o inflate.o infback.o inftrees.o inffast.o
cannam@89 18
cannam@89 19 TEST_OBJS = example.o minigzip.o
cannam@89 20
cannam@89 21 all: SCOPTIONS example minigzip
cannam@89 22
cannam@89 23 check: test
cannam@89 24 test: all
cannam@89 25 example
cannam@89 26 echo hello world | minigzip | minigzip -d
cannam@89 27
cannam@89 28 install: z.lib
cannam@89 29 copy clone zlib.h zconf.h INCLUDE:
cannam@89 30 copy clone z.lib LIB:
cannam@89 31
cannam@89 32 z.lib: $(OBJS)
cannam@89 33 oml z.lib r $(OBJS)
cannam@89 34
cannam@89 35 example: example.o z.lib
cannam@89 36 $(CC) $(CFLAGS) LINK TO $@ example.o $(LDFLAGS)
cannam@89 37
cannam@89 38 minigzip: minigzip.o z.lib
cannam@89 39 $(CC) $(CFLAGS) LINK TO $@ minigzip.o $(LDFLAGS)
cannam@89 40
cannam@89 41 mostlyclean: clean
cannam@89 42 clean:
cannam@89 43 -delete force quiet example minigzip *.o z.lib foo.gz *.lnk SCOPTIONS
cannam@89 44
cannam@89 45 SCOPTIONS: Makefile.sas
cannam@89 46 copy to $@ <from <
cannam@89 47 $(SCOPTIONS)
cannam@89 48 <
cannam@89 49
cannam@89 50 # DO NOT DELETE THIS LINE -- make depend depends on it.
cannam@89 51
cannam@89 52 adler32.o: zlib.h zconf.h
cannam@89 53 compress.o: zlib.h zconf.h
cannam@89 54 crc32.o: crc32.h zlib.h zconf.h
cannam@89 55 deflate.o: deflate.h zutil.h zlib.h zconf.h
cannam@89 56 example.o: zlib.h zconf.h
cannam@89 57 gzclose.o: zlib.h zconf.h gzguts.h
cannam@89 58 gzlib.o: zlib.h zconf.h gzguts.h
cannam@89 59 gzread.o: zlib.h zconf.h gzguts.h
cannam@89 60 gzwrite.o: zlib.h zconf.h gzguts.h
cannam@89 61 inffast.o: zutil.h zlib.h zconf.h inftrees.h inflate.h inffast.h
cannam@89 62 inflate.o: zutil.h zlib.h zconf.h inftrees.h inflate.h inffast.h
cannam@89 63 infback.o: zutil.h zlib.h zconf.h inftrees.h inflate.h inffast.h
cannam@89 64 inftrees.o: zutil.h zlib.h zconf.h inftrees.h
cannam@89 65 minigzip.o: zlib.h zconf.h
cannam@89 66 trees.o: deflate.h zutil.h zlib.h zconf.h trees.h
cannam@89 67 uncompr.o: zlib.h zconf.h
cannam@89 68 zutil.o: zutil.h zlib.h zconf.h